We are a community archery club based here in Peterborough, UK. Focused around our members, and always open to welcoming new members to our Archery family. We’re an Archery GB affiliated club, where we practice and shoot at regular sessions.

We offer everything from social shoots to tournament preparation and time with our experienced coaches. We have regular in-house competitions – some are novelty, some are more formal to help prepare for the competition experience.

It is our aim to bring equal opportunities within archery to all abilities and needs.
